DEPARTMENTS OF THE UNIVERSITY.

The University comprehends the following departments :— HARVARD COLlege,

THE LAWRENCE SCIENTIFIC SCHOOL,

THE GRADUATE SCHOOL OF ARTS AND SCIENCES,

THE GRADUATE SCHOOL OF APPLIED SCIENCE,

THE DIVINITY SCHOOL,

THE LAW SCHOOL,

THE MEDICAL SCHOOL,

THE DENTAL SCHOOL,

THE BUSSEY INSTITUTION (a School of Agriculture),

THE ARNOLD ARBORETUM,

THE UNIVERSITY LIBRARY,

THE MUSEUM OF COMPARATIVE ZOOLOGY,

THE PEABODY MUSEUM OF AMERICAN ARCHAEOLOGY

AND ETHNOLOGY,

THE UNIVERSITY MUSEUM,

THE BOTANIC GARDEN,

THE GRAY HERBARIUM,

THE ASTRONOMICAL OBSERVATORY.

Students in regular standing in any one department of the University are admitted free to the instruction and the examinations given in any other department, with the exception of exercises carried on in the special laboratories. But no student whose tuition fee for the year amounts to less than $150 is admitted to exercises given in any department other than that in which he is enrolled, except by special permission of the Dean of the department in which the instruction is given, after being duly accredited thereto by the Dean of the department of which the student is a member.
